Output fde719ce785bef40d683e0972f89c20e67bcee56c3b7d845d8607b5dcd01ee20:2

value
947507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a5574d819e53c8ff21c07a522fb84e7a20e6f0 OP_EQUAL
address
34kvHyDaLZrRTLxpSgBCc6ixW3H9SyDqYc
transaction
fde719ce785bef40d683e0972f89c20e67bcee56c3b7d845d8607b5dcd01ee20
confirmations
143870
spent
true